
PlayStation’s State Of Play for February 2023 was a great showing of what is coming soon in the world of PlayStation. Lengthier than normal running at 45 minutes.

PSVR2
The Foglands PSVR2 Coming 2023
Explore the unknown, face monsters, scavenge loot, and try to make it back before the fog swallows you. There’s something magical about being immersed in the foglands, a roguelike adventure where you discover old secrets and uncover new ones.
Green Hell VR PSVR2 Coming 2023
In Green Hell VR, you can explore the harsh rainforest from the comfort of your own room. With PS VR2, you can really see how it feels to wade through the lush vegetation and make the jungle your home, if only temporarily. It is an immersive and sometimes quite scary experience, so be prepared!
Synapse PSVR2 Coming 2023
This game is expected to launch in 2023 and will include both telekinetic powers and weaponry that “evolves Fracked’s famous run-and-gun gameplay” with “Motion-controlled, 1:1 telekinesis with eye tracking-enhanced aiming that equips players with the power to launch, levitate and smash enemies through destructible environments”, nDreams reports. “Players harness this lethal combination as they master their own combat style to fight their way through a hostile mindscape.”
Journey To Foundation PSVR2 Autumn 2023
A PlayStation VR 2 adaptation of Isaac Asimov’s classic sci-fi book series is in the works.
The upcoming Journey to Foundation video game will turn Isaac Asimov’s legendary sci-fi adventure into a PlayStation VR experience.
Before Your Eyes PSVR2 March 10th 2023
Embark on an emotional first-person narrative adventure where you control the story—and affect its outcomes—with your real-life blinks. With this innovative technique you will fully immerse yourself in a world of memories, both joyous and heartbreaking, as your whole life flashes before your eyes.

Destiny 2 LightFall Playstation, Xbox, and PC Feb 28th 2023
Travel to a destination unlike any you’ve explored in Destiny 2. Cross paths with bone-chilling Tormentors and valiant Cloud Striders, join the fight against the Shadow Legion, and prevent devastation in the technologically advanced secret city of Neomuna
Tchia PS4 and PS5 March 21st 2023
Join Tchia on her tropical open-world adventure as she sets off to rescue her father from the cruel tyrant, Meavora, ruler of the archipelago.
It was confirmed that Tchia would be added as a Day 1 release to the Playstation Catalogue. This is the first time that we have seen this on the PlayStation plus tier system.

Humanity Playstation 4 & 5 with Optional PSVR and PSVR2 Support May 2023
A unique blend of puzzle-solving and action-platforming. Play alone Shiba Inu charged with commanding massive, marching crowds to the goal in Story Mode, or browse a wide array of user-made levels crafted via the in-game Stage Creator! ~ Time Limited Demo Today
Goodbye Volcano High PS4 & PS5 June 15th 2023
Goodbye Volcano High, A Narrative Rhythm Game, Releases June 15. Experience the life of dinosaur teenagers in a world on the brink of goodbye.
Naruto x Boruto Ultimate Ninja Storm Connections PS4 & PS5 Coming 2023
NARUTO X BORUTO Ultimate Ninja STORM CONNECTIONS is a unique game experience that combines key gameplay moments from the series that highlight select scenes from across Naruto and Sasuke’s deeply emotional story arcs
Balders Gate 3 PS5 31st August 2023
Baldur’s Gate III is an upcoming role-playing video game developed and published by Larian Studios. It is the third main game in the Baldur’s Gate series, which is itself based on the Dungeons & Dragons tabletop role-playing system.
Wayfinder PS4 & PS5
With fast-paced action gameplay, you have the ability to become a powerful Wayfinder. Join your friends to explore new areas, hunt valuable beasts, and take on dangerous expeditions in order to push back against the evil that threatens your world. –
Play Beta 28th Feb – PS5 and PC
Free to play Early Access May 2023 – PS4 & PS5 and PC
Full Launch – Late 2023 – Free To Play Consoles and PC

Capcom Section
Street Fighter 6 PS4 & PS5 2nd June 2023
3 new (well returning) characters have been announced for Streetfighter 6. Zangief and Cammy return along with the exuberant newcomer Lily! The bear, bird, and bee round out the diverse launch roster when Street Fighter 6 hits the scene on June 2.
Resident Evil 4 Remake 24th March 2023
Resident Evil 4 is a remake of the 2005 original Resident Evil 4.
Re-imagined for 2023 to bring state-of-the-art survival horror.
As the latest survival horror game where life and death, terror and catharsis intersect, Resident Evil 4 keeps the essence of the original while introducing modernized gameplay, reimagined storylines, and vividly detailed graphics.
Rocksteady Special Feature
Suicide Squad Kill The Justice League 26th May 2023
Jump into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League the genre-defying, action-adventure third-person shooter in development from Rocksteady Studios, creators of the critically acclaimed Batman: Arkham series.
Behind The Scenes Rockstead Suicide Squad
A behind-the-scenes featurette was released today with members of the Rocksteady Studios team expanding on the world of Suicide Squad: Kill the Justice League and going deeper on core game elements and characters, along with commentary on the process of taking the Squad out of Arkham Asylum and into the dynamic city of tomorrow that is Metropolis
